PRB flats in Nabua to be demolished soon, structure unsafe - Nalumisa

The Public Rental Board is on the verge of demolishing the PRB flats in Nabua due to it being structurally unsafe.

Minister for Housing and Local Government, Maciu Nalumisa says one of the blocks has been certified unsafe for tenants to live in so they will be relocated soon.

Nalumisa says the PRB is on the verge of demolishing that particular block once they get the certification from the engineers who will directly advise them, then they can move on from there.

When questioned on the alleged drug activities being carried out at the Nabua PRB flats, Nalumisa says PRB officers are having regular monthly meetings with all the tenants.

Nalumisa says in those meetings the PRB officers are trying to raise awareness on drug issues, as well as conducting financial literacy classes.
